Louis Philippe I gold "Exposition Prize" Medal 1840 MS62 NGC, 37mm. 26.2gm. By Depaulis. Visually engaging, this prize medal from the 1840 Exposition was awarded to Henri de Rudder for his historical paintings. The obverse features the high-relief laureate bust of Louis Philippe, surrounded by Prooflike fields that project a voluminous amount of mint bloom. The reverse bears an inscription of the event and the engraved name and artistic subject of the winner. While a scattering of handling marks are observed throughout the fields, the visual impressiveness of this medal far exceeds its numerical grade.
Ex. Lawrence Adams Collection
